About the role
Alcanza is a growing multi-site, multi-phase clinical research company with a network of locations across AL, AZ, FL, GA, IL, MA, MI, MO, NV, VA, SC, TN, TX, and Puerto Rico. We specialize in Phase I-IV studies across therapeutic areas including vaccine, neurology, dermatology, psychiatry, and general medicine. The Registered Dietitian provides comprehensive nutritional assessments, nutrition therapy, and/or nutrition counseling services for participants of clinical studies, in compliance with study protocol, SOPs, GCP, ICH, and FDA regulations.
Responsibilities
- Serve as an informational resource and subject matter expert for study subjects on nutrition and nutrition education.
- Review subjects’ medical history and conduct comprehensive nutritional assessments, nutrition therapy, and/or nutritional counseling sessions with study participants according to protocol guidelines.
- Meet with Sponsors and Study Monitors as needed to address questions.
- Maintain documentation in accordance with ALCOA-C standards and complete all monitor and sponsor queries.
- Complete all sponsor-assigned training, certifications, and re-certifications per protocol requirements.
- Attend and successfully complete all company training programs; participate in webinars and other study meetings as needed.
- Maintain confidentiality of subjects, customers, and company information.
- Perform all other duties as requested or assigned.
Requirements
- A Bachelor’s degree in Dietetics, Nutrition, or a related field AND 2+ years' clinical nutrition education experience, or an equivalent combination of education and experience.
- Current Registered Dietitian (RD) or Registered Dietitian Nutritionist (RDN) credential through the Commission on Dietetic Registration.
